> Sentry service permissions metadata should be tagged with version
> -----------------------------------------------------------------
>
>                 Key: SENTRY-2025
>                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SENTRY-2025
>             Project: Sentry
>          Issue Type: Bug
>          Components: Service
>    Affects Versions: 1.8.0
>            Reporter: Hrishikesh Gadre
>
> The Sentry service client (SentryGenericServiceClient) interface does not 
> provide the sentry version with which a given permission was created. This 
> information is very useful for writing automated permissions migration 
> tooling (SENTRY-1480), because then the migration tool can look for 
> permissions created for one or more specific Sentry versions for migration 
> purpose. Without this info, the tool will need inputs from the users (which 
> may result in issues with the migration due to wrong inputs).
